Investing In The Future: A Guide To The Best Ethical Funds

In a world where the impact of our investments is becoming increasingly important, many investors are seeking ways to align their portfolios with their values. This has led to a rise in the popularity of ethical funds, which focus on investing in companies that prioritize environmental sustainability, social responsibility, and good governance practices. The goal of these funds is to not only provide financial returns for investors, but also to make a positive impact on the world.

1. Calvert Equity Fund (CSIEX) – The Calvert Equity Fund is one of the oldest socially responsible funds in the United States. It invests in companies that meet strict environmental, social, and governance criteria. The fund has a strong track record of performance and offers investors a diversified portfolio of socially responsible companies.

2. Parnassus Core Equity Fund (PRBLX) – The Parnassus Core Equity Fund is a highly rated fund that focuses on investing in companies that are leaders in sustainability and corporate responsibility. The fund has outperformed its benchmark over the long term and has a low expense ratio, making it an attractive option for investors looking to make a positive impact with their investments.

3. TIAA-CREF Social Choice Equity Fund (TISCX) – The TIAA-CREF Social Choice Equity Fund is a popular choice for investors looking to align their investments with their values. The fund invests in companies that are considered socially responsible and has a strong performance track record. It has a low expense ratio and offers investors a diversified portfolio of socially responsible companies.

4. Domini Impact Equity Fund (DSEFX) – The Domini Impact Equity Fund is a well-known socially responsible fund that focuses on investing in companies that are leaders in sustainability and ethical practices. The fund has a strong track record of performance and offers investors a diversified portfolio of socially responsible companies.

5. Vanguard FTSE Social Index Fund (VFTAX) – The Vanguard FTSE Social Index Fund is a low-cost index fund that tracks the performance of the FTSE4Good US Select Index. The index includes companies that meet certain environmental, social, and governance criteria. The fund has a low expense ratio and offers investors a diversified portfolio of socially responsible companies.

When considering which ethical fund to invest in, it is important to consider your own values and financial goals. Some funds may focus more on environmental sustainability, while others may prioritize social responsibility or governance practices. By doing thorough research and understanding the investment strategies of each fund, you can make an informed decision that aligns with your personal values.

It is also important to remember that past performance is not indicative of future results. While the funds listed above have strong track records of performance, there is always a level of risk involved with investing.
